EmailThe Woodcraft Folk is an educational movement for children and young people, which aims to develop self confidence and activity in society, with the aim of building a world based on equality, friendship, peace and co-operation.
The Woodcraft Folk, right from its origins in 1925, has worked for international understanding and peace. We know that, in war, children suffer disproportionately. We work actively in our educational work to point out that there are other ways than violence to resolve conflict.
